LOCATION Bwlchllan is a small Hamlet in the Mid Cardiganshire hills within 8 miles from the Georgian Coastal and Harbour Town at Aberaeron, equidistant to the University Town of Lampeter, and 6 miles from the Market Town of Tregaron. The Village of Llangeitho with a wide range of facilities is within 2.5 miles with a Convenience Store, Café, Junior School, Public House, Places of Worship and local garage.

FRONT PORCH Accessed via a UPVC front entrance door, tiled flooring, cloak cupboard.
RECEPTION HALL With radiator.
LIVING ROOM 18' 0" x 15' 9" (5.49m x 4.80m). With an impressive exposed brick fireplace with slate hearth and an enamel wood burring stove, wall lights, radiator, Oak flooring.
LIVING ROOM (SECOND IMAGE) DINING ROOM 14' 4" x 10' 8" (4.37m x 3.25m). With tiled flooring, radiators, double doors to the Sun Room.
SUN ROOM 13' 5" x 10' 9" (4.09m x 3.28m). An attractive light and airy room with open vaulted ceiling, tiled flooring, radiator, French doors to the patio area.
KITCHEN 14' 5" x 11' 8" (4.39m x 3.56m). An impressive Oak fitted kitchen with an extensive range of good quality kitchen units at base and wall level incorporating Granite effect worktops with a ceramic 1 1/2 sink and drainer unit with mixer tap, appliances including Neff electric oven, Neff electric hob with extractor hood over, Neff integrated fridge and freezer, spot lighting.
KITCHEN (SECOND IMAGE) UTILITY ROOM 12' 0" x 5' 8" (3.66m x 1.73m). With Oak fitted floor units incorporating a single drainer sink unit, plumbing and space for automatic washing machine, Worcester oil fired central heating boiler, spot lighting, radiator, extractor fan, rear entrance door.
INNER HALL With radiator, access to an airing cupboard having radiator, separate storage cupboard, access to the loft space.
BEDROOM 1 12' 4" x 11' 3" (3.76m x 3.43m). With radiator, two ranges of built-in wardrobes, views to the rear over the Aeron Valley.
EN-SUITE SHOWER ROOM Being fully tiled with a shower cubicle with a power shower unit, , wash hand basin, low level flush w.c., radiator, spot lighting.
BEDROOM 2 11' 6" x 11' 4" (3.51m x 3.45m). With radiator, built-in wardrobe.
BATHROOM Being fully tiled, spot lighting, bath with Triton electric shower unit over, pedestal wash hand basin, low level flush w.c., radiator, extractor fan.
BEDROOM 3 11' 6" x 9' 8" (3.51m x 2.95m). With built-in wardrobe, radiator.
BEDROOM 4/STUDY 12' 4" x 6' 5" (3.76m x 1.96m). With radiator.
